    2. Seems I have opened some discussion about the WILSON's of Kentucky. Perhaps I'd best do a better job of explaining myself. The Felty information I am seeking is for the community/village/town and not a family or surname. The Campbell, Helton and Wilson surnames are related to my father-in-law Clyde Campbell born June 1918. He was the son of George W. Campbell and Isabell Helton. Clyde Campbell enlisted about 2 months before Pearl Harbor and was a B-24 Liberator flight engineer based in the south Pacific. An article with picture was in the Cincinnati newspaper about February 1944. Clyde Campbell passed away May 1971. Between the 1920 and 1930 census Isabell Helton Campbell married a Wilson. First name of Palace (?). According to the Kentucky Death Records, Isabell Wilson died in Clay County January 14, 1950. I would like to locate any descendants of George and Isabell Campbell. Also to know more about Isabell and Palace Wilson. Where married? Where buried? A bit of history of the community of Felty would be appreciated. I apologize for not making myself clear.     3. >From the book Clay County, Ky Marriage Index 1807 - 1923, published by the Clay Co. genealogical and Historical Society: CAMPBELL, G. W. to HELTON, Isabelle date of license 18 Aug 1891, date of marriage 20 Aug 1891 File Box #25 >From the book Clay County Marriage Book, Marriages 1924 to 1934, compiled by Maggie Bowling: WILSON, Palace T., no age or birthplace given, to CAMPBELL, Isabelle, no age or birthplace given, date of license 11-12-1927, date of marriage 11-20-1927, File Box #47. It was noted as a 2nd marriage for both. Groom's parents: William Wilson and Sabra Brock Bride's parents: James Helton and Sallie Sandlin Betty ----- Original Message ----- From: BDCamp6900@aol.com To: kyclay@rootsweb.com Sent: Tuesday, July 24, 2007 11:32 PM Subject: Re: [KYCLAY] Felty, Clay, Kentucky Seems I have opened some discussion about the WILSON's of Kentucky.
